An Expert's Guide to California

Flight Centre’s California Expert Rachel Newton has worked at Flight Centre for four years and has been to California five times. She says: ”Anything you want in a holiday, you can find in California: world-class vineyards, incredible cuisine, skiing and hiking, beautiful beaches, exceptional diving, vast national parks…”

Here she shares her top tips and advice for visiting the USA's Golden State:

Fly direct

It’s easy to get to California from the UK, with direct flights to Los Angeles, San Francisco, Oakland, San Diego and San Jose.

Hire a car

Behind the wheel of your own car you can take on the iconic Pacific Coast Highway. If you’re strapped for time, from San Francisco you can day trip to Yosemite National Park, Lake Tahoe, Monterey, Big Sur and Napa; or from LA you can get to Santa Barbara, Newport Beach, Huntington Beach and Joshua Tree National Park. Car rental starts at £34 per day.

Dine out

Californians are in to the ‘farm-to-fork’ concept, so food is usually fresh and healthy – I love fish tacos from southern California. In San Francisco, try street food from The Codmother at Fisherman’s Wharf. 

Hike the Hollywood Hills

From the Hills you'll get great views of the city and the iconic Hollywood sign. For film fans, the Warner Bros. Studio Tour gives an authentic insight into the movie industry. 

Stay somewhere fun

My favourite place to stay is Hotel del Coronado in San Diego, a historic property where Hollywood classic Some Like it Hot was filmed. At Hotel Zephyr in San Francisco, upgrade to a bay-facing room for an unforgettable view.

Keep an eye on the weather

Check the forecast for each destination before you go, as places close to each other can have such different conditions.

Choose when to go wisely

May and September are great times to go, but prices reflect it. Southern California in February is cheaper, less busy and still sunny.

Visit Joshua Tree National Park

Joshua Tree National Park is a must, with incredible hiking trails and alien-like scenery. It is less touristy than other national parks and yet so accessible. Day trip from Palm Springs or LA.
